Subject: I'm a Triathlete too!!
Yesterday I competed in and finished my first TRI, the Tower Triathlon in Niles, Illinois. I completed the 400m swin, 18k bike, and 5k run in just about 1 hour 25 minutes, which I am very excited of given the windy conditions yesterday and my nerves. The breakdown went like this.

Swim-- 9:06, which I am not very happy with. It was a pool swim (25 m pool) so I know I had the added time turning and whatnot but I know I can be faster. I think what happened is me and my lane partner (we shared the line side by side) paced each other. We swan the entire swim side by side. I need to focus on my workout and not my lane partners.

T1: 3:59. After jumping out of the pool (i missed the first time) we had to run a good distance from the pool, through a parking lot, around a building, through some grass and mulch before getting to the transition area. and then once there, i put my cleats on only to have to take them off cause my sock was twisted. other than that my T1 went smoothly.

Bike: 1:03 that is 1 minute 3 seconds. Bring on Lance. No really, i think they got my bike and T2 time confused. But anyhow the bike course was a little over 2 mile loop we had to complete 5 times through an idustrial park with some roads in bad condition. it was quite windy that day so half the course was almost unbearable but the other half flew by. I passed about 4 women, got passed by a bunch of men and one women. I think I could have pushed the bike harder but I now know for next time.

T2: 42:17 I had a smoke, some lunch, no really. Like I said before I think my bike and T2 times were switched. Smooth transition although I wasn't sure where the out was. Need to take a better mental picture of the transition area for next time.

Run: 28:42 which is pretty good 5k time for me. my PR is just at 28:01 so I feel good about a 28:42 after a swim and bike. The first mile I felt like I was going no wear, then at mile 1 I looked at my watch and saw 9:08 so I guess you all and my other tri friends were right when they told me that the first mile or so you won't feel like you are going any where but you are. Mile 2 was into the wind and took me about 10 min and them mile 3 took about 8:17 with the rest being that .1 mile.

After the race, I felt great which may mean, I could have pushed a bit harder but you learn with each race. And today, I feel pretty well. Not to sore. I may even try to run a bit later today.

I am really excited for my bext race which is June 12. The bike and run is about the same as this but I move to a 750m open water swim!! I am definately hooked and now need to find a July race cause currently I have a large amount of time between my next race and my final race of August 28 (chicago).
